Description Illinois Bone and Joint has a Float MRI Technologist opportunity (Full Time 40 hours or Part Time 16 hours). This position will provide coverage as needed at these locations: Glenview, Bannockburn, Wilmette, Des Plaines, and Morton Grove. Ideal Candidates must have current state of Illinois IEMA Certification, ARRT Certification in both Radiography and MRI and are able to operate C-arm to perform arthrograms. Job Responsibilities Operate equipment for imaging and anything related on various areas of the body in order to provide high quality images and information for patient diagnosis. Address patient concerns during the procedures, and explain the MRI process to the patient in a way that is informative but also reassuring. Use tact, courtesy and poise when dealing with patients, keeping them calm and ensuring that they get the best care possible. Communicate effectively with radiologists and other health care professionals. Troubleshoot peripheral equipment and scanners to ensure that equipment is operating properly to avoid downtime or delays that affect patient satisfaction. Ensure patient safety with aseptic injection technique and pre-screening for any contra-indications before the procedure. Ability to use C-arm when needed Handle high-stress environments in a calm manner when dealing with patients, co-workers, and physicians. Requirements Current state of Illinois IEMA Certification Current ARRT Certification in both Radiography and MRI Able to operate C-arm to perform arthrograms Current CPR certification Experience working in high-stress environments Self-motivated and self-directed Ability to travel to different facilities as needed Ability to work as a team with receptionists, physicians, and clinical staff Orthopedic experience preferred Base salary offers for this position may vary based on factors such as location, skills and relevant experience.
